Massive releases of more than 3.5 million pages of Epstein investigative files, videos, and images under the 2025 Epstein Files Transparency Act have produced no new federal or state charges or incarcerations tied to the disclosures through mid-2026. Department of Justice officials, including Deputy Attorney General Todd Blanche, reviewed the materials and publicly stated they contain no credible evidence supporting additional prosecutions against associates, citing factors such as statutes of limitations and the distinction between documented associations and prosecutable offenses. Ghislaine Maxwell remains the only individual serving a lengthy sentence related to the underlying conduct. These confirmed outcomes from primary government actions have shaped trader consensus around a strong probability that no qualifying jailings will occur by the December 31, 2026 resolution date.

A qualifying incarceration must be caused by information included in Epstein-related files released on or after December 19, 2025. The cause of incarceration may be established through official charging documents, court rulings, sentencing statements, or through a clear consensus of credible reporting attributing the incarceration to information contained in those released files. Incarceration driven by information that was publicly known before December 19, 2025, or by reasons unrelated to the content of the released Epstein-related files, will not qualify.
The resolution source for this market will be official court records or government statements, however a consensus of credible reporting may also be used.
